The contract seeks the provision of rigid fiberboard packaging and MIL-STD-129 compliant markings specifically for aircraft window panels to ensure secure transportation and full adherence to military logistics standards. The packaging must be engineered to protect delicate components during transit, while the labeling and marking requirements must align precisely with the Department of Defense’s standardized specifications to facilitate accurate identification, tracking, and handling throughout the supply chain. Compliance is non-negotiable, as it directly impacts operational readiness and logistical efficiency. This subcontract is issued by the ASC SUPPLIER OPER OEM DIVISION under the Department of Defense, with performance required at the location in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ania, ZIP code 17070-5002. The North American Industry Classification System code 424690 indicates the scope falls under other miscellaneous nondurable goods merchant wholesalers. The solicitation was posted on July 16, 2026, and responses are due by July 24, 2026, leaving a narrow window for qualified vendors to submit proposals. Bidders must demonstrate proven capability in producing defense-compliant packaging and understanding of military shipping protocols to be considered for award.
